Abstract

To study the transferrin (tf) gene in yak, cDNA sequence encoding TF from yak was cloned by RT-PCR method using gene specific PCR primers. The cloned cDNA fragment (2215 bp) contains a 2115 bp open reading frame, encodes 704 amino acids (AAs) with a molecular mass of 77.552 KDa. The deduced amino sequence shows a high level of sequence identity to Bos taurus (99.24%), Sus scrofa (80.19%), Equus caballus (79.33%), Homo sapiens (77.83%) and Mus musculus (72.19%), respectively. tf gene was expressed only in liver tissues. It also contained two conserved TF domains: one is in its N-terminal (25 AAs-351 AAs) and the other in its C-terminal (364AAs-689AAs). The phylogenetic analysis showed that yak and Bos taurus were the closest species. The results of this study suggested that tf gene of yak plays the same function as other species.
